Role: Embedded Software Engineer Location: Motherwell, Scotland (Hybrid – 2 Days WFH per week) Salary: Up to £80,000 + Benefits Our client, a global technology leader in the medical devices sector, is seeking an Embedded Software Engineer to join their growing team in Motherwell. You’ll be developing embedded software for next-generation devices, contributing directly to innovations that improve patient care worldwide. This is an exciting opportunity to work across the full software development lifecycle — from defining requirements and architecture through to implementation, testing, and ongoing product enhancements — all within a collaborative, quality-driven environment. Skills & Experience Essential: • Proven experience in embedded software development using C., • Strong understanding of real-time systems, RTOS, and multi-threaded environments., • Experience with 16/32-bit microcontrollers, communication protocols (SPI, I2C, TCP/IP), and peripheral interfaces., • Experience producing technical documentation, specifications, and verification plans., • Proficient with version control (Git), Jira, and unit testing frameworks (Unity, Ceedling, CMock)., • Knowledge of code quality standards such as MISRA. The Role • Design, develop, and maintain embedded C software for medical devices to rigorous quality and regulatory standards., • Define and implement technical requirements, architecture, and interface design documents in line with quality systems and design controls., • Lead and participate in software reviews, ensuring best practice and high-quality output., • Develop and maintain low-level drivers for microcontroller peripherals (UART, SPI, I2C, etc.)., • Collaborate closely with hardware, systems, and software test teams to verify and validate design performance., • Contribute to prototype development, debugging, and problem-solving during product evolution., • Support continuous improvement and agile development practices within the team. Desirable Skills and Experience : • Familiarity with quality management systems and regulated development environments (IEC 62304 or similar)., • Background in embedded GUI frameworks and bootloader development., • Experience with Agile or SAFe development methodologies.
